How to Apply for This Nurse Practitioner (NP) or Physician Assistant (PA) - Clinical Trainer - Rehabilitation and Physiatry Position
Submit a current CV that lists active state licensure, board certifications and life-support credentials as applicable, DEA registration where relevant, and a concise summary of clinical experience by setting and patient population. Initial screening conversations typically cover practice fit, schedule expectations, geographic flexibility, compensation range, and timing. For physician and advanced practice roles, credentialing and privileging usually run in parallel with offer negotiation and can take 60 to 120 days; plan your start date accordingly.
